人们学习HTML和CSS最常见的原因是开始从事Web开发。但并不是只有Web开发人员才要学习HTML和CSS的核心技术。作为一个网络用户,你需要你掌握的相关技术很多,但下面小千总结了5个你无法拒绝学习HTML和CSS的理由。

1、轻松制作卡通动画

Web上的动画很多年来都是使用Flash制作的,但Flash慢慢地变得过时了。今天,如果你想创建一个可以共享在网络上的动画,CSS动画可以帮你完成。使用关键帧动画,你可以定时重复不同的CSS动画。我最喜欢的一个工具是CodePen——它可以用来创建一些有趣的场景,你可以用它来添加你自己的web元素。

2、方便快捷的内容管理和布局

很多内容管理系统在加载内容的时候允许你编辑HTML和CSS。然而,如果你要从一个应用(例如,Microsoft Word )复制内容粘贴到像WordPress这样的内容管理系统的话,布局问题将经常发生。这个时候HTML和CSS就可以派上用场了。通过了解浏览器应用的默认格式和HTML左边的空标签,解决布局问题只是小菜一碟。

3、制作有艺术内涵的文章和网页

大多数的博客文章使用网站自带的基本风格,但有时自定义样式可以帮助你讲述一个故事。在博客文章或页面上使用艺术指导来直观地呈现你所想要说的,这可以帮助提升用户体验。HTML和CSS实现自定义风格的范围可以从字体到颜色,甚至整个网站的设计。

4、随心所欲 定制一个小网站

有许多定制和维护网站的人并不是Web开发人员。有了对HTML和CSS的理解,再加上像Squarespace那样的托管服务,任何人都可以告别模板,来定制自己的小网站。

5、逆向工程——启发你对web开发的兴趣

现代浏览器允许你使用开发工具对网页进行临时更改,如变换链接的颜色。这一个很有趣(也可能是邪恶),也很伟大的工具,可以让人们对Web开发感兴趣。使用这个工具你可以建立一个网站,通过实践你可以衡量你对这个潜在的职业路径是否感兴趣。

以上就是小千总结的学习HTML和CSS的5大理由!如果你想拥有过硬的Web前端技术,可以关注小千,后期会分享更多Web前端技术知识!

本文来自千锋教育,转载请注明出处。

Web前端技术分享:学习HTML和CSS的5大理由相关推荐

  1. web前端技术:学习HTML、CSS、JavaScript

    学习web前端开发基础技术需要掌握:HTML.CSS.JavaScript,本文详细为你解答他们都是能实现哪些功能? 1HTML是网页内容的载体 内容就是网页制作者放在页面上想要让用户浏览的信息,可以 ...

  2. 好程序员web前端技术分享媒体查询

    为什么80%的码农都做不了架构师?>>>    好程序员web前端技术分享媒体查询 什么是媒体查询 媒体查询可以让我们根据设备显示器的特性(如视口宽度.屏幕比例.设备方向:横向或纵向 ...

  3. web前端技术的学习(一)

    web前端技术的学习( 一 ) 一.HTML +CSS系列之导学 1.1拨云见日 1.2 朔本求源 1.3 风生水起 1.4 巧夺天工 二.什么是HTML.CSS? 2.1 是做网站的编程语言. 2. ...

  4. 自学html和css,学习HTML和CSS的5大理由

    描述 人们学习HTML和CSS最常见的原因是开始从事web开发.但并不是只有web开发人员才要学习HTML和CSS的核心技术.作为一个网络用户,你需要你掌握的相关技术很多,但下面有5个你无法拒绝学习H ...

  5. Web前端技术分享:CSS菜单图标相关知识

    CSS是一种用来表现HTML或XML等文件样式的计算机语言,它是Web前端人才必须要掌握的基础技能之一.想要学习Web前端,最开始的基础学习一定是CSS.接下来我就给大家简单分享CSS菜单图标相关知识 ...

  6. web前端技术分享:前端开发与后端开发的区别是什么?

    相信很多人在技术岗都听到过前端和后端这两个职位,但是大部分人对前端开发与后端开发的区别是什么?并不是很清楚,下面小千就为大家详细的介绍一下两者的区别之处. web前端分享:前端开发与后端开发的区别是什 ...

  7. Web前端技术个人学习经验总结

    目录:     1.2017-12-24(第一天Web项目):     2.2017-12-25(第二天表格):     3.2017-12-25(第二天框架及表单):     4.2017-12-2 ...

  8. Web前端技术分享:什么是块元素?什么是行内元素?

    什么是块元素?什么是行内元素?想必学习web前端知识的同学们,课上都会有提到这一方面,如果对这个知识点还不是很熟悉,可以看看下面小千整理的内容. 什么是块元素?什么是行内元素? HTML标签语言提供了 ...

  9. 千锋重庆web前端技术分享之前端VSCode常用插件

    一.VSCode常用的插件vscode之所以被称为宇宙第一神器,其中丰富的插件功不可没,安装起来超级简单,给我们开发带来了极大的便捷. 注意,新手学习期间,不建议安装形形色色的插件,用到啥就安装啥.因 ...

最新文章

  1. 15-DBUtils
  2. (002)每日SQL学习:删除名称重复的数据
  3. QQ技术攻略-原来隐藏着这么多秘密(上)
  4. ▲数据结构 笛卡尔树【2011】五2 C++版
  5. 8 CO配置-控制-一般控制-定义 CO 版本的分类账
  6. javascript DOM 方法
  7. 如何保证缓存与数据库双写时的数据一致性?
  8. android开源torrent解析,bt分析之bt种子制作(1)
  9. EXCEL表格-COUNTIF函数查找数据重复项
  10. 【那些年学过的计算机基础】--计算机发展史(图片版)
  11. 操作系统ready pend subpend区别
  12. 1730: 珠心算测验
  13. linux开机启动出现grup,开机出现grub解决方法
  14. 电子爱好者都应该至少有一台示波器
  15. ES6学习笔记2:字符串的repeat()方法
  16. win10电脑防火墙允许ping设置
  17. 电脑开机时自动开启小键盘
  18. Linux 实用指令 -- 权限管理、crond 任务调度
  19. PC微信hook api接口文档
  20. 炫丽的朋友圈视频滚动播放功能

热门文章

  1. 免费 | 从通识到核心—自然语言处理专题公开课
  2. Numpy-随机生成以及矩阵的运算
  3. TF-IDF算法讲解
  4. 【Windows环境】Fiddler发送POST请求携带文件问题记录
  5. 解决springboot配置jackson.date-format不生效的问题
  6. 初中知识会不会影响计算机,初中计算机论文
  7. 手把手带你领略双十一背后的核心技术Sentinel之热点参数限流
  8. Java获取指定日期的月初和月末日子
  9. 播放[.m3u8]链接解决方案
  10. Spring Boot——[Content type 'application/x-www-form-urlencoded;charset=UTF-8' not supported]解决方案